Company Description

Phillips Oppenheim is a boutique executive search firm founded in 1991 that is dedicated exclusively to recruiting transformational leaders for mission-driven nonprofit organizations. Independent and unaffiliated with any corporate parent, the firm blends the rigor, reach, and professionalism of large search firms with the high-touch service, discretion, and sector fluency of a specialist boutique. Its consultants bring deep knowledge of nonprofit governance, funding models, stakeholder dynamics, and organizational culture, and they apply that insight through a structured, four-phase search process tailored to reveal candidate strengths, leadership attributes, and potential gaps. Starting by immersing in each clients mission, history, and culture, the team develops precise position descriptions, then activates an unparalleled network across advocacy, arts and cultural institutions, education, environment, health, philanthropy, and social justice, complemented by original research and nominations from client constituencies. Phillips Oppenheim manages outreach, interviews, facilitation, and final selection, including references and support through sensitive negotiations, ensuring all parties have the information needed to make informed decisions. Beyond search, the firm provides leadership and organizational consulting and coaching on a project basis, helping boards and executives navigate executive transitions, onboard leaders from the private sector, strengthen governance, and refine organizational design. A sustained commitment to diversity, equity, inclusion, and access is embedded in its culture and work, reflected in inclusive slates and an advisory approach that recognizes how different leadership styles align with specific organizational contexts. Recent public announcements underscore the breadth of its placementsfrom CEOs and presidents to chief administration officers and senior functional leaders in HR and communicationsacross museums, community media, education-focused nonprofits, social services, and philanthropic entities. By uniting exceptional leaders with purpose-driven institutions, Phillips Oppenheim builds capacity, strengthens organizations, and advances impact for the nonprofit sector in the United States and beyond.
